From fff7fe21cbe4c4c00e968a7a23faae66fe2e86ed Mon Sep 17 00:00:00 2001 From: sahil839 Date: Thu, 9 Jul 2020 02:15:35 +0530 Subject: [PATCH] stream_edit: Use narrow_state.stream_sub instead of narrow_state.stream. We use narrow_state.stream_sub instead of narrow_state.stream to directly get the sub object instead of stream name, while subscribing to a stream from the stream narrow. --- static/js/stream_edit.js |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/static/js/stream_edit.js b/static/js/stream_edit.js index e2227d8b98..f128baca4d 100644 --- a/static/js/stream_edit.js +++ b/static/js/stream_edit.js @@ -593,11 +593,11 @@ exports.initialize = function () { e.preventDefault(); e.stopPropagation(); - const stream_name = narrow_state.stream(); - if (stream_name === undefined) { + const sub = narrow_state.stream_sub(); + if (sub === undefined) { return; } - const sub = stream_data.get_sub(stream_name); + subs.sub_or_unsub(sub); });